KINGSTON, Jamaica - Twenty-seven-year-old Rohan Anglin more popularly known as Anchi has been charged with murder following the May 2017 killing of 29-year-old Simon Singh.
According to a release from the police's corporate communications unit, Anglin was taken into custody on Sunday and was charged with murder and illegal possession of firearm and ammunition after a question and answer session.
According to the police, some time in May 2017, Singh was sitting in a motorcar on the roadway when he was pounced upon by armed men who opened gunfire at him. He was taken to hospital where he was pronounced dead. The shooting took place on Fenbrook Avenue in Maverley.
Anglin, who is of a Grenmeade Road address in the community has been on the St Andrew South police's persons of interest list for some time.
